Dwelling District Two
The D-2 District is intended for use in suburban areas. Ample yards, trees and passive open spaces easily serving each individual lot are envisioned for this District. The D-2 District has a typical density of 1.9 units per gross acre. Two-family dwellings are permitted on corner lots in this District. This District fulfills the lowest density recommendation of the Comprehensive General Land Use Plan. Public water and sewer facilities must be present. Development plans, which may include the use of clustering, should incorporate and promote environmental and aesthetic considerations, working within the constraints and advantages presented by existing site conditions, including vegetation, topography, drainage and wildlife.
